In 1973, the Supreme Court made one of its most controversial decisions, declaring most anti-abortion laws unconstitutional. Now on November 4th, the people of South Dakota will head to the polls to vote on a proposed statewide abortion ban. With emotions running high on both sides, how should abortion be legislated in tomorrow’s America? (Editor's Note: On November 4th, South Dakota voters rejected Measure 11 to ban abortion.)

Vote Yes For Life

Initiative 11 Protects Rights & Interests of the Women of Our State

Vote Yes For Life

Initiative 11 protects the rights and interests of the women of South Dakota.

In public hearings over the past five years before our legislature and a special Abortion Task force, almost 2,000 women testified in person or in writing about the pain, despair, isolation, depression and even attempted suicides resulting from their realization that they were involved in terminating the life of their own child. The pain of these women was so profound that even the hardest of hearts were moved to compassion and tears.

The evidence shows that, most abortions are the result of consents that were either uninformed or not truly voluntary or both.

A mother’s unique relationship with her child during pregnancy is the most intimate, most important, and one most worthy of protection. The unique bond between mother and child creates a human relationship that may be the most rewarding in all of life.

Initiative 11 was drafted by South Dakota’s Attorney General and a panel of 11 legal experts. It is well thought out and well crafted to meet the wishes of the majority of South Dakotans. It protects women and eliminates the use of abortion as a means of “birth control.”
